1.3Product Description
The energy storage machine of Growatt SP Series is used to store excess energy generated by the
photovoltaic cell panels in the battery, the excess energy can be sent to power grid through the energy storage
machine and the inverter at night. The energy storage machine of Growatt SP Series adopts the conversion of
topology in both directions, Can satisfy two kinds of work needs of charge and discharge.

2 Safety
2.1 Purpose Use
The system chart of PV energy storage:

Page 6/43
Chart 1.1
As shown above, A complete grid-connected system of PV storage consists of PV modules, storage
machine, battery, PV inverter, utility grid and other components. In the PV energy storage system, energy
storage machine and inverter are the key parts of component parts
Attention:
As the system refer to battery use, We must make sure ventilation of the service environment and
temperature control in order to prevent the danger of battery explosion, Battery recommended installation
environment must be strictly in accordance with the specification in IP20 environment, meanwhile the
temperature should be control in the 0-40℃ of indoor ventilation. If the chosen PV modules needs to positive or
negative ground connection, please contact with Growatt for technical support before installation.

Description of label:
the type of product Growatt SP2000
Input voltage range 100-580Vdc
Max input power range of energy storage
machine 3000-6000W
Max input current 30A
Max charge and discharge power 2000W
Output voltage range of discharge at night
of energy storage machine 150-500Vdc
Max charge and discharge current of energy
storage
machine
10A
Battery voltage range 46-58Vdc
Max charge and discharge current of
battery ≤45A
Suitable battery types Lead battery and lithium
battery
Recommend battery capacity range 90-200Ah
The discharge depth control of battery Lead battery50%DOD
Lithium battery80%DOD
Discharge capacity at night 2-9kWh
Safety certification CE
Display
LED status display
LCD information display
Level of protection IP20
Communication type RS232/LAN/WIFI(choice)

5.3Storage System Connection Mode
5.3.1 Difference between Traditional Photovoltaic System and Storage System
Growatt SP 2000 series storage plus can be connected to single-phase grid-connected inverter to build a
storage-function system. Every string can be connected to one SP 2000. If you have double MPPTs to be connected
to SP 2000 respectively, every MPPT connects one will be feasible.
The traditional single-phase inverter system is shown as below:
Chart 5.6
Traditional single-phase inverter system consists of PV panels, PV inverter, load and power grid. The inverter
supplies the power generated by solar panels to household load. Extra electricity will be fed to the grid when
generated power is more than family load needs; otherwise inverter will get power from grid for supplement.
PV Storage System with the storage plus is shown as below:

Page 16/43
Chart 5.7
Compared with the traditional photovoltaic system, a storage-control device SP 2000, battery cells and a sensor for
information collection have been added into the Storage System (Notice: Sensor must be installed close to the grid
side).
5.3.2 Storage System installation with Dual-MPPT inverter
As for connection with single MPPT inverter, you can refer to 6.4.1 for installation. When installing the storage
system with dual MPPT inverter, if you just upgrade one MPPT to execute storage function, you are advised to
install the Storage Plus to the MPPT which generates greater power. Installation diagram as below:
Chart 5.8
Connect one PV string to the Storage Plus, and then to one MPPT of the inverter. While connect the other PV
string direct to the input terminal of the inverter.

5.3.3 Installation steps of Upgrading existing PV system
Steps to add the storage system into the original installed PV inverter system are shown as follow:
Step 1: If inverter is equipped with a DC switch, please turn the DC switch to Off and ensure that the DC switch on
the Storage Plus stays at Off status at the same time. Then unplug the terminal connected to the inverter
from PV panels, and connect it to the Input terminal of Storage Plus.
Chart 5.10
Step 2: Connect the output of Storage Plus to the input of your PV inverter, as the diagram show:
Chart 5.11
Step3: Connect the battery to Storage Plus, you can refer to 5.4.7 for connection of battery.

Page 18/43
Chart 5.12
Step 4: Buckle the sensor to the residential user inlet wires, at the same time plug the AC PLUG on the Storage Plus
to electricity, and finally the entire system is ready to work smoothly.

5.4.2 Storage Plus PV Connection
1. Insure correct polarity before connecting the PV input. Reverse positive or negative polarities may cause
unrecoverable damage. Insure that the short-current of PV string should not exceed the max input current of
the Storage Plus.
2. The diagrams below show the PV connection way. Attention, the connectors (male and female connectors)are
in paired. The connectors for PV arrays and inverters are H4 or MC4 standard.
Chart 5.16

Page 20/43
Chart 5.17
3. The maximum input current value as the table shows below:
Type Max PV input current
Max output
current to inverter
Growatt SP 2000 30A 30A
Remark: We suggest you use the cable ≥4mm2/12 AWG to connect.
5.4.3 Connection of Temperature detection for Lead-acid battery
1. Please confirm the battery type before connection. For the installation of Lead-acid battery, you need to use
the temperature sensor, while lithium battery can connect direct to BMS.
2. Open the cover plate at the terminal before connection.
Chart 5.18
As pictured above, with the top cap open, take the white 2PIN female plug of battery temperature sensor through
the cover plate, and insert it into the 2PIN male plug marked with NTC/SENSOR.
Remark: temperature detection wire (1.5m in length) specifications: UL1332 26 AWG TS 200℃ 300V.
